Meet the Swiss army knife of shoes. Promoting road-to-trail agility, the HOKA Stinson 7 thrives on any surface. Enjoy plush cushioning from the taller stack height and versatile grip from the 4mm outsole lugs. The stable H Frame in the midsole helps you find your footing on uneven surfaces. From the streets to the summit, the HOKA Stinson 7 softens every stride!
What's New?
- Adventure seekers will love the Stinson's softer foams, new H-Frame, deeper Active Foot Frame, taller stack height and increased traction.
Who's it for?
- Runners looking for a supportive, max-cushioned shoe for road-to-trail runs.
- Hoka fans who have worn the Stinson in the past and want to try the latest version.
Shoe Technology
Upper: Engineered jacquard mesh upper with recycled poly laces provides eco-friendly comfort and breathability. Gusseted tongue creates a secure midfoot lockdown. Extended heel pull offers easy on/off capabilities. Molded EVA sockliner provides plush step-in comfort.
Midsole: High volume CMEVA midsole provides lightweight cushioning to keep you comfortable. H-Frame base stabilizes your stride without compromising on softness.
Outsole: Durabrasion rubber with 4mm lugs offer all-terrain traction and versatility.
